AT&T [att.com] offers New Residential Customers who sign up for AT&T Fiber online qualify for up to a $150 Reward Card + Free Installation + an additional $150 Reward Card when you use coupon code SPRING100 & ACTNOW at checkout.

Deal Instructions:
  • Click here [att.com] to see if AT&T Fiber is available in your area
  • Choose your plan from those available
    • 300Mbps speed $55/month
    • 500Mbps speed $65/month
    • Up to 1GIG speed $80/month
    • Up to 2GIG speed $125/month
    • Up to 5GIG speed $225/month
    • Prices exclude taxes; Autopay & Paperless bill req'd.
  • Proceed to cart
  • Apply code SPRING100 & ACTNOW during checkout
  • Complete your transaction
  • Email or letter will be sent with Reward Card redemption requirements

I just moved this past February and my new place offered ATT Fiber. After being a long time Cox gigablast customer I was ready to save some money. From my experience my fiber has been 100% rock solid. I have the 1Gbps service and average ~1250mbps down and 1280mbps up.

I found $250 in gift cards for signing up back when I signed up. Although I never got a nofication to redeem the card i was able to find the webpage and redeem the cards without any issues. $250 arrived within a week or two of redeeming the card on their site so I am a happy camper all around.

Just as a PSA their included gateway is fine, but didn't have great range, but I route my wireless traffic thru my Asus AX86U for the better wireless performance.

Quote from bondisdead :
Does anyone know whether they provide a 2.5GBe port on their gateway / modem? If I switch, might be a good excuse to upgrade my network switches.
3x 1Gbps ports
1x 5Gbps port

Device is a BGW320-505 if you wanna google the full specs.

I put mine in pass through mode so I could use my TP-Link AX3000 mesh system, using this guide: https://www.reddit.com/r/ATTFiber...wn_router/

Getting 590 down / 561 up on my 500mbps plan. Big Grin
